Question 66—The SafeZone Stop

Answer 4 SafeZone works best during trends and worst during trading ranges.
The purpose of SafeZone is to suppress noise so that the signal of the trend can come through. The noise is that part of the day’s range which protrudes outside of yesterday’s range but only in the direction opposite to the trend. For example, when the trend is up, upside penetrations are normal, while downside penetrations are considered noise. When the trend is down, downside penetrations are normal while upside penetrations are considered noise. SafeZone tracks Average Downside Penetrations during uptrends and Average Upside Penetrations in downtrends and sets up stops outside of the noise level. Like many other methods, it works best during trends but leads to whipsaws during trading ranges.
